Which state wanted to be admitted to the Union as a slave state? Missouri Maine California

The correct answer is A) Missouri.

<em>Missouri wanted to be admitted to the Union as a Slave state. </em>

The state of Missouri entered the Union on August 10, 1821. In doing so, Congress admitted Main as a free state, to maintain the balance of slave and non-slave states. Congress also passed an amendment for an imaginary division of free and slave state, across Louisiana. It served well until the Kansas-Nebraska Act of 1854.

The American government and way of life are based on the ideals of freedom and ________.
mote1985 [20]

Best answer for filling in that blank:  EQUALITY

Freedom means that individuals have liberty to have their own beliefs, their own lives, without being controlled or dominated by the government or by others in the country who have different beliefs.

Equality means each individual is to have the same rights within the country, so that there is equal justice for all citizens.  Every person is to be treated the same way under the laws of the land.

Note that the French Revolution also took up these themes of liberty and equality, to which they added also "fraternity" (brotherhood) as a third ideal for the government and nation they wished to form.

The Americans who objected to the creation of stronger US federal government and opposed the ratification of the US constitution of 1787 were known as anti-federalists.

The anti-federalists believed that the constitution granted too much power to the federal government and hence it could easily encroach upon the powers of states and the rights of the people. Patrick Henry was the man who led the Anti-federalists, other leaders were James Winthrop and George Mason. Their major contribution was that they got the Bill of Rights added to the constitution.
